Stu Jackson in 2007 on increased scoring, rule changes, handchecking, and defense:
"We attribute it to the fact that teams are getting more higher-quality shots because of teams abilities to penetrate the basketball. So, in other words, if you get more penetration, and more passes out of penetration, youre going to tend to get higher-quality shots with more shooting set-up time. If you have more time to shoot the basketball, your percentage is going to increase. Because our rules are more focused on keeping the middle open and offering more opportunities for players to cut and penetrate the basketball in the middle of the floor, the quality of our perimeter shots has gone up and were also getting more higher-percentage shots inside." more: http://www.nba.com/features/st |
